New York, New York
BCA conducted historic research and a conditions assessment of the interior and exterior of Victoria Theater, which was designed by Thomas Lamb, with interior murals designed by Arthur Brounet. The theater originally opened in 1917 as a Vaudeville and motion picture house, and is now being adaptively reused by the community to provide affordable housing.
